Understanding the Opportunity: The Role of a Senior Care Assistant

As a Senior Care Assistant at Care UK, you will step into a role that blends leadership, direct care, and vital collaboration. Your responsibilities will encompass:

  • Leadership and Supervision: You'll be instrumental in leading and supervising your shift, ensuring a smooth and effective operational flow.
  • Holistic Case Management: This involves actively managing residents' care plans, fostering strong relationships with families, and collaborating with healthcare professionals and other stakeholders to ensure the highest standards of care delivery.
  • Medication Management: You will be responsible for the accurate administration and recording of medication, a critical aspect of resident well-being.
  • Risk Assessment: Conducting thorough risk assessments will be key to maintaining a safe and supportive living environment.
  • Empowering Resident Independence: Working hand-in-hand with care assistants, you will support residents with their daily needs, with a focus on promoting their activity and independence.
  • Service Development: You will have the opportunity to collaborate with the leadership team in the ongoing development and enhancement of care services.
  • Fostering a Positive Environment: A commitment to providing a fun, inclusive, and professional approach at all times is paramount.

What Care UK is Looking For: Essential Attributes

To thrive in this role and contribute to the Care UK ethos, candidates should possess:

  • Qualifications: An NVQ Level 3 in Health and Social Care is desirable and would be a strong asset.
  • Organizational Skills: Excellent organizational abilities, IT literacy, and a proven capacity for allocating and delegating tasks effectively are crucial.
  • Leadership Experience: Demonstrated experience in leading and supervising others is essential for this senior role.
  • Care Planning Knowledge: A solid understanding of care planning processes is fundamental to success.
  • Medication Competency: Experience in administering medication, or a willingness to undertake comprehensive training in this area, is required.
  • Inherent Compassion: Above all, a natural and genuine ability to help make the lives of others more fulfilling is the core requirement.
